Drugs, the illegal and recreational kind, are available in Thailand: marijuana, ecstasy, heroin and “yaba” (a very addictive methamphetamine/caffeine cocktail that’s become a major problem).

Do not mess with drugs because:

  • The penalties throughout Asia are VERY harsh (as in lengthy prison terms and even the death penalty). You don’t want to get caught. Extra judicial executions of Thai drug dealers occur with no apologies offered.
  • You really don’t want to know what the inside of a Thai prison looks like (Think: truly appalling third world conditions).
  • Thais don’t want, and will make examples of, foreigners coming to their country to partake of these substances (Thais are already embarrassed enough with being viewed as the world’s brothel).
  • The person who just sold you something may turn around and have you arrested for a reward. Why?
     
    Because he’ll be getting a very nice cut of the money you pay off the cops with to keep your virgin ass out of prison. Or because you’re buying from an undercover cop. It happens.

On the other hand, many drugs sold strictly on a prescription basis at home are available as over-the-counter medications.

  • If you want to knock yourself out with Valium, then have a ball.
  • Body builders get anabolic steroids without any problem.
  • And best of all, Viagra and Cialis are sold everywhere!
